The Pokémon x Kogei Art Exhibition Is Coming To Los Angeles

Open to the public, the Pokémon x Kogei art exhibition will take place at Japan House

A unique collection of artwork for the Pokémon x Kogei art exhibition is scheduled to debut this summer in Los Angeles. More than 70 works of art created by 20 gifted artists are included in the collaboration between The Pokémon Company and LA’s Japan House, showing their talents in a variety of media including lacquer, ceramics, textiles, metalwork, and more.

The Pokémon x Kogei is broken up into three parts (Life, Stories, Appearance) and features a wide variety of Pokémon-related artwork. Pikachu is the subject of the “Stories” section, which includes the “Pikachu Forest” installation made of over 900 strands of lace stretched from the ceiling and transforming it into a magical forest full of electrifying yellow squirrels.

Artwork depicting Eevee and its different evolutions, such as Jolteon, Vaporeon, and Flareon, may be seen in the “Appearance” section. The last segment, “Life,” showcases a wide range of unique Pokémon. The Pokémon x Kogei art exhibition offers a distinctive viewpoint on the adored pocket monsters while focusing on the craft of production rather than standard drawings and paintings.

On show from July 25, 2023 to January 7, 2024, the Pokémon x Kogei art exhibition will run at Japan House and will be open to the general public. Free admission will be available seven days a week. In addition, Japan House has considered hosting events that are related to the collab.
